1. Vector Notation and Representation | 向量符号与表示
A vector is often written in bold type, such as a, or with an arrow above the letter. In handwriting, you may underline the letter: a. A column vector in two dimensions can be written with components, for example a = (3, 4) or a = 3i + 4j.

The component form breaks a vector into horizontal and vertical parts. For a = xi + yj, x is the i-component and y is the j-component. In three dimensions we add a k-component: a = xi + yj + zk.

You should be comfortable converting between column vectors and i, j notation. For example, the vector (2, -5) is the same as 2i – 5j. Negative components simply point in the negative coordinate directions.

2. Magnitude and Direction | 向量的大小与方向
The magnitude of a vector is its length. For a two-dimensional vector a = xi + yj, the magnitude is given by |a| = √(x² + y²). This comes from Pythagoras’ theorem.
